Another comic adventure for the trio of lovable mice starts when Rolo meets a wounded homing pigeon.

“Homing Mouse” is a comedy in a similar vain to Ratatouille - if you are a parent please read through before giving to a child.

Lonely Rolo the mouse befriends a boastful Homing Pigeon and joins him in the sky – dangling in a teacup tied to a bunch of balloons! Of course, things go wrong…
Like all the best children's stories, this charming tale subtly hides an important moralistic message. It's fun too.
